A lead magnet is a freebie or sample you offer potential customers in return for their contact information. These are great ways to introduce potential customers to your product or service without requiring them to commit immediately. If they find your lead magnet valuable, they may become paying customers in the future. 

Email addresses are valuable transactions that help you turn prospects into leads. You can market to them directly when they opt-in to receive emails from companies. However, most people are reluctant to provide their email addresses without any real value. 

So, it is crucial to create an email lead magnet that gives prospects the value they seek and draws their buyer persona. After all, a lead will only sign up for your list if they receive something of value.

Free eBooks are great lead magnets. They should solve a problem for your audience and persuade them to purchase your product. An eBook can range anywhere from a few pages to over 100 pages. Ebooks are also highly visual and educational. A great example of a lead magnet is the library of ebooks that Search Engine Journal has published. Each ebook contains valuable tips for mastering a specific topic.

Cookbooks are also great lead magnets. The Minimalist Baker, for example, offers recipes that are fast and easy to make. They offer a free ebook of their top ten recipes. This eBook provides tremendous value in just a few minutes. It is also easy to create a free eBook by combining your existing content with additional materials. Templates as lead magnets can be given in virtually any niche. A fitness trainer, for example, could offer a free workout plan as a lead magnet. A digital marketer could use a template for an email campaign or a social media ad. Lead magnets help brands show potential customers that they’re experts in their field. They also help companies showcase their offerings.
